Detecting Leaks Acoustically: Unveiling the Hidden Danger

Unseen and often unheard, sewage leaks can inflict substantial harm on buildings. These hidden menaces can waste valuable resources and lead to costly repairs if left unaddressed. Fortunately, acoustic leak detection offers a effective tool for identifying these quiet threats before they escalate into major problems. By employing the principles of sound, technicians can detect even the tiniest leaks with remarkable precision.

  • Sound-based leak detection functions on the fact that leaking water creates distinct sounds as it flows.
  • Highly-sensitive microphones are used to capture these subtle frequencies, allowing technicians to identify the origin of the leak.

This process is particularly advantageous for detecting leaks in difficult-to-access areas, leak detection such as underground pipes and confined spaces. Furthermore, acoustic leak detection is a gentle method that prevents any disruption to the building itself.

Advanced Leak Detection Strategies: Prioritizing Safety and Performance

In today's environments, maintaining safety and efficiency is paramount. Leaks can pose significant risks, leading to damage, failures and even potential accidents. Fortunately, non-destructive leak detection methods provide a effective approach to identifying leaks without compromising the integrity of pipelines. These techniques utilize advanced technologies to detect minute changes in pressure, temperature, or sound waves, pinpointing the origin of leaks with high accuracy.

  • Acoustic leak detection
  • Ultrasonic testing
  • Infrared thermography

By employing these non-destructive methods, companies can minimize maintenance costs, ensure worker safety, and protect the assets. Regular leak detection audits are crucial for preventing costly damage and promoting a safe and efficient workplace.
